How they compare

Mauritius currently reports 14.2% against 14.1% in Bahrain, a difference of 0.1%.

The two have swapped places 8 times across 45 shared years of data; in 1980 it was Mauritius ahead.

Bahrain ranks 118th and Mauritius ranks 116th of 187 countries.

Across the 5 decades both report, Bahrain averaged higher in 4 and Mauritius in 1.

Head to head by decade

Decade Bahrain Mauritius Difference Ahead
1980s 18.2% 12.5% 5.7% Bahrain
1990s 19.1% 13.8% 5.3% Bahrain
2000s 14.8% 13.6% 1.2% Bahrain
2010s 15.1% 14.0% 1.0% Bahrain
2020s 14.8% 15.9% 1.1% Mauritius

Averages of every year both report within each decade.

Final consumption expenditure is expenditure on goods and services by resident institutional units for the direct satisfaction of human needs or wants, whether individual or collective. General government FCE includes all government current expenditures for purchases of goods and services (including compensation of employees), and most expenditures on national defense and security, but excludes government military expenditures that are part of government capital formation. This indicator is expressed as a percentage of Gross Domestic Product (GDP) which is the total income earned through the production of goods and services in an economic territory during an accounting period.
